Role Summary
We are seeking a highly organized, empathetic, and detail-oriented Intake Specialist to serve as the first point of contact for new client families. This role is ideal for someone who thrives in a fast-paced, people-centered environment and is passionate about helping families access quality care for their children with Autism.
You will play a key role in coordinating new client intakes, managing documentation, and ensuring a seamless onboarding experience for families. Prior experience in healthcare, behavioral health, or administrative intake processes is highly valued.
Key Responsibilities
Serve as the main point of contact for new client inquiries and referrals
Gather and verify client information, insurance details, and documentation
Schedule assessments, evaluations, and initial consultations
Coordinate with the Clinical Director, therapists, and administrative team to ensure smooth onboarding
Maintain accurate client records in compliance with HIPAA and internal policies
Communicate professionally and compassionately with families to guide them through the intake process
Track and follow up on pending documentation, authorizations, or scheduling needs
Support cross-department communication to ensure timely case activation
